Sa Kaeo Immigration Bureau Clarifies Khlong Luek Checkpoint Clearance

Sa kaeo: The Sa Kaeo Immigration Bureau has clarified rumors regarding the reopening of the Khlong Luek checkpoint. The Bureau stated that the recent activity was merely a final waiver for Thai nationals stranded in Cambodia and Cambodians on the Thai side, allowing them to return to Thailand only until August 31. Tropical Storm Nongfa Continues to Cause Flooding in Northern Regions

Bangkok: Tropical Storm Nongfa has not yet subsided, with many areas in the northern region inundated. Tropical Storm Nong Fa has weakened, but its power has not yet subsided. Police Commission Meeting Concludes with Appointment of 250 Generals

Bangkok: The Police Commission meeting, which lasted over 8 hours, revealed the list of 250 police general appointments. “Big Tao” was disappointed, but “Noppasin” was promoted to Police Lieutenant General. Police Major General Charoonkiat Pankaew Reacts to Exclusion from Appointment List

Bangkok: Police Major General Charoonkiat Pankaew, Deputy Commissioner of the Central Investigation Bureau, has expressed no discontent after being omitted from the recent list of police appointments and transfers.
